Künstliche Ruine, also known as the Roman House, is a neoclassical building in Weimar's Park an der Ilm. Built between 1791-1797 for Duke Carl August as a retreat, it reflects the era's romantic fascination with antiquity. Photographers will find its architecture and the surrounding landscape picturesque, particularly during golden hour when soft light accentuates its classical columns and the park's natural beauty. Winter offers a stark, serene view, with the structure's silhouette against the snow. Spring and autumn frame it in lush or warmly-toned foliage, ideal for vibrant shots. Its location near the Ilm River adds a reflective element to photos. Avoid busy times, early morning or late afternoon provides softer light and fewer people.
